Job Summary:
A Radiologic Technology (CT) Technologist position is available in the Massachusetts area. This role involves working a rotating schedule with assigned shifts based on a 36-hour workweek. The position requires coordination with the organization to ensure compliance with necessary certifications and licensure prior to start date.
Job Details:
- Schedule: Rotating shifts, 12 hours per shift, minimum of 36 hours per week. The position includes work hours on a schedule that may involve Friday, Saturday, Sunday, and Wednesday shifts, with overnight rotations as needed.
- Required Qualifications: Certifications include Registered Radiologic Technologist (ARRT in Radiography and Computed Tomography (CT)), Massachusetts licensure required prior to start, American Heart Association (AHA) Basic Life Support (BLS) certification, and CT specialization. Educational or degree requirements are associated with certification standards; at least 1 year of experience is implied but not explicitly specified.
- Preferred Qualifications: Not specified.
- Float: Float rotation may be required.
- Additional Information: The position mandates completion of a BILH coversheet at submission, and candidates must be separated from any affiliated facilities for at least 6 months. Local candidates within 50 miles of the facility are not eligible. The start date is scheduled for 09/08/2026 with prior preparation of necessary licensure and certifications.

About Newburyport, MA
As a Travel CT Technologist in Newburyport, MA here's what you should know:- Newburyport's cost of living is higher than the national average, with housing being the main contributor.
- Wages may not fully match up with the higher cost of living.
- In summer, average highs are around 80°F, and average lows in winter are around 20°F.
- Short term rentals can be found, but they may be limited due to the city's popularity as a tourist destination.
- Newburyport is car-friendly, but public transportation options are limited.
- The city has a diverse population with a wide age range.
- Common health issues may include allergies and respiratory conditions due to the coastal location.
- There is a small but active population of travel nurses.
- Newburyport offers a variety of restaurants, art galleries, and live music venues.
- Outdoor activities include boating, beachcombing, and exploring the nearby wildlife refuges.
